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1552336604 25 3990 35578 62347
862 9640437365
862 9640437365
8094382 83395470574 7948174362
All about undefined
Interested in learning more?
862 9640437365
8094382 83395470574 7948174362
See more
94331314723 6940402656
097287 14 52670665164
See more
304747 60
1659948482 7743 3590467
See more